Analysis

The most recent figure for gross fixed capital formation deflator — value standard local in Italy is 113.65 SLC, measured in 2024.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.2% on the previous year and up 15.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gross fixed capital formation deflator — value standard local in Italy peaked at 113.87 SLC in 2023 and was at its lowest, 5.1 SLC, in 1970.

Italy ranks 163rd of 194 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The FAOSTAT Deflators database provides the following selection of price deflator series by country and at regional level: Gross Domestic Product deflator, Gross Fixed Capital Formation deflator, Manufacturing Value-Added deflator, and Agriculture, Forestry, Fishery Valued-Added deflator. In the FAOSTAT Deflators database, all series are derived from the United Nations Statistics Division (UNSD) National Accounts Analysis of Main Aggregates database (UNSD AMA). In particular, the implicit Gross Domestic Product deflator, the implicit Gross Fixed Capital Formation deflator, the implicit value added deflator of Agriculture, Forestry, Fishery and the implicit value added deflator of Manufacturing are obtained by dividing the series in current prices by those in constant 2015 prices (base year).
